OVERVIEW
Orrin Arc is a conceptual techwear label merging utility, fashion, and digital culture. The brand approached us to design a bold, experimental e-commerce experience that reflects its avant-garde aesthetic and speaks to a digitally-native, style-forward audience. The goal was to build an immersive, high-energy storefront that blurred the line between fashion, art, and technology — challenging conventions while staying user-friendly.
Problem
Orrin Arc needed more than just a store — it needed a digital experience that echoed the radical energy of its apparel. The existing website felt too conventional for a brand pushing the boundaries of fashion and tech. It lacked narrative, visual impact, and the modular flexibility needed to showcase limited drops, collaborations, and lookbooks. The core challenge was to craft an interface that was both immersive and functional — where aesthetic rebellion met seamless user flow. The experience had to capture the raw edge of the brand while remaining intuitive across devices.
Process
We kicked off by decoding the visual language of techwear and underground street fashion — blending cues from cyberpunk, modular gear, and digital interfaces. User research focused on trend-aware Gen Z and Millennial shoppers who expect high aesthetic value and fluid mobile experiences. We analyzed how leading experimental brands balance storytelling, motion, and commerce. Our strategy leaned into contrast — brutalist layouts softened by fluid interactions, dark UI with neon accents, and unexpected micro-animations. We designed a flexible component system that supported both storytelling and shopping: drop-based launches, embedded videos, and real-time availability cues. Navigation was reimagined to feel like part of the experience, not an overlay on top of it — with gesture-like interactions and kinetic scroll behavior. Everything was built to support frequent drops and visual evolution, giving Orrin Arc the freedom to refresh its look without losing structural integrity.
Solution
The final design became an extension of Orrin Arc’s philosophy — controlled chaos, modularity, and digital rebellion. We built a full-screen, motion-first interface with ambient loops, glitch-inspired transitions, and layered grids that evolve as users scroll. Product drops were treated like interactive exhibitions, each with its own microsite structure — complete with cinematic scroll effects, behind-the-scenes footage, and sound-reactive elements for immersive storytelling.
The checkout flow was stripped down to essentials, ensuring speed and clarity, while the rest of the experience leaned into bold experimentation. Fonts were custom-coded to flicker subtly on hover, and animated product tiles responded to cursor velocity, mimicking Orrin Arc’s kinetic brand DNA.
The result? A non-linear e-commerce platform that feels alive — resonating with a generation that shops for style and self-expression in the same breath.
